Existing Product
A product that is currently available in the market or has been previously introduced, as opposed to a new or upcoming product.
Frequency
A measure of how often the target market has been exposed to a promotional message during a specific time period.
Target Market
A specific group of consumers identified as the recipients of a particular marketing campaign or message, based on shared characteristics.
Graphic Display
The visual presentation of information and data through diagrams, charts, maps, and other graphical elements to facilitate understanding.
